I have a question relating to the midi routing on Ableton when using Toontrack's EZ Player pro. Essentially I'm looking so set up a midi track which only receives midi data from a certain midi channel on another Ableton track as discussed below.

I can get EZ player pro to work easily enough (by putting it on a midi track, say track 2), then putting Superior Drummer on a separate midi track (say track 3). I would then select the midi input on track 3 as being from 2-Ez Player in the first input box and the "Ez Player" on the second input box. This means that the output of EZ Player is fed to Superior Drummer and the sounds work from SD no problem.

However, I'm struggling to use the EZP feature which sends different drums to different midi tracks. EG if I created another midi track (say track 4) with Battery 3, I was then trying to send the EZP kick drums to SD (on track 3) and the snares to Battery (on track 4). This can be done on EZP by selecting different midi channels for the snare and kick - but I cannot get it to work on Ableton. When setting the midi input for SD I cannot see how to only receive data from a certain midi channel - I can only set it to receive all midi data or none at all.

It appears you can set up a midi track to only receive certain midi channels when using an external source - but I cannot find how to do it for an internal source.

I rarely look at this forum but saw your post today so I'll try to help as best I can. To get EZ Player and EZ Drummer working I would:

Create a new midi track - so you have a midi track on track 2 and track 3. Drag EZ Player onto Track 2, and EZ Drummer onto Track 3.

On Track 3, the "Midi From" section should have 2 boxes which will read "All Ins" and "All Channels". On the "All Ins" box, select the bottom option "2-EZPlayer". The second box will change to "Post FX" so select this box and you should have 3 choices - "Pre FX" "Post FX" and "EZplayer". Select "EZplayer". Then arm track 3.

Now goto track 2 and play a groove in EZ Player. You should hear the sounds playing in track 3 - as if you've dragged a midi grove onto track 3 (you don't need to adjust anything at all on track 2).

Johan, I may have the answer to this one. If you are on a Mac you must use the VST version of the plugin not the AU.
